This Room at the Ritz Carlton Sarasota was dressed
in beautiful ivory curtains, with billows and swags to
cover every inch of the room, up lighting
done in a soft blush to create a beautiful ambiance,
 all created and executed by Affairs in the Air, Inc.
Great Coordination from Maria Brady of Choreographed Events,
beautiful floral done by Tiger Lilly Florist and exquisite
photos done by Barbara Banks.  This destination wedding
was all that our bride dreamed about and all involved
created the soft and flowing image she had for her
special day.  Congratulations to all for such a fabulous outcome.

Softening the chandeliers that exist in the room was
one of the challenges that Affairs in the Air, Inc. was
presented with.  This soft pleated sheer ivory fabric
done to consume the more rugged chandeliers, created
the exact look needed for this room done with such a regal
look.  Not the first design created to work in this room, but
sometimes the 2nd plan comes together with great minds
behind it.  Thanks to Phil & Carolyn from Affairs in the Air and
Maria Brady from Choreographed Events, this design
came to life and made the whole look come together.

The backdrop for the head table brought in that center
of attention the bride wanted for her and her handsome
groom.  These ivory billows up lit and accented with
some beautifully framed mirrors created the perfect look.


The Ceremony area, done in the lobby of the Ritz Carlton
on the fabulous marble floor, softened with a sheer background
done by Affairs in the Air created the perfect area for the night
to begin.  The floral designs and mirrored pedestals added
that regal look to complete the setting.  Great Idea Maria,
rain plans sometimes turn out to be the better option.
